3 Feed Dealers Found

1

Auberry Feed Station

32970 Auberry Rd
Auberry CA

Box Feed

32941 Rd 222 Ste 1
North Fork CA
2

Canyon Feed & Supply/True Value

29533 Auberry Rd
Prather CA